The chigger mites (Acari: Trombiculidae) of the Philippine Islands

Brown, Wayne A January 1991 (has links)
Thesis (Ph. D.)--University of Hawaii at Manoa, 1991. / Includes bibliographical references (leaves 236-249) / Microfiche. / xi, 249 leaves, bound ill. 29 cm

Ácaros trombiculídeos (Trombidiformes: Trombiculidae) de pequenos mamíferos dos estados de São Paulo e Paraná: estudos morfológicos e investigação da presença de Rickettsia / Chigger mites (Trombidiformes: Trombiculidae) from small mammals of states of São Paulo and Paraná: morphological studies and investigation of the presence of Rickettsia

Jacinavicius, Fernando de Castro 23 February 2015 (has links)
Para o Brasil foram reportadas 53 espécies de ácaros trombiculídeos. Destas, 5 espécies parasitam anfíbios, 6 espécies parasitam aves, 4 espécies parasitam répteis, 25 espécies parasitam roedores, 8 espécies parasitam marsupiais e 12 espécies parasitam outros mamíferos (incluindo humanos). Assim que os primeiros casos de Febre Maculosa Brasileira (FMB) foram diagnosticados em São Paulo nos anos 30, os ácaros hematófagos, como os trombiculídeos, foram sugeridos como potenciais vetores. No entanto, o papel desses ácaros na epidemiologia da riquetsiose não foi confirmado. Dessa forma, a situação fragmentária dos registros de ocorrência dos trombiculídeos, sua complexidade taxonômica e a escassez de informações sobre sua participação na epidemiologia de riquétsias, foram os principais motivos que levaram à proposição do presente estudo. Com isso, os ácaros que estão depositados nas coleções acarológicas do Instituto Butantan (IBSP), do Museu de Zoologia da USP (MZUSP) e da FIOCRUZ (CAVAIS-IOC), foram examinados e identificados. Igualmente, aqueles obtidos de roedores e marsupiais coletados em algumas localidades do estado de São Paulo e Paraná foram também identificados, bem como, investigados para a presença de Rickettsia spp. No total, foram identificadas as espécies Arisocerus hertigi, Eutrombicula sp. n., Kymocta brasiliensis, Quadraseta azulae, Q. brasiliensis, Q. mackenziei, Q. mirandae e Trombewingia bakeri. Além do encontro da nova espécie de Eutrombicula sp. n., foi ainda constatado que E. butantanensis e E. alfreddugesi são espécies distintas. As espécies Q. azulae, Q mackenziei e Q. mirandae, são assinaladas pela primeira vez no país. Com excessão de Q. brasiliensis em M. americana, todos os hospedeiros são novos registros para as espécies de ácaros examinados, bem como todas as localidades são novos registros de ocorrência. Assim, o número de espécies de trombiculídeos no Brasil aumentou para 59. Os ácaros investigados para Rickettia foram também preservados em lâminas, como testemunhos. Entretanto, nos espécimes analisados, a presença da bactéria não foi detectada. / For Brazil were reported 53 species of chigger mites. Of these, 5 species parasitize amphibians, 6 species parasitize birds, 4 species parasitize reptiles, 25 species parasitize rodents, 8 species occur on marsupials, and 12 species parasitize other wild mammals (including humans). In the 30s, as soon as the first cases of Brazilian Spotted Fever (BSF) in São Paulo were diagnosed, the haematophagous mites, such as chiggers, were suggested as potential vectors. However, the role of these mites in the epidemiology of the rickettsiosis was not confirmed. Thus, the fragmentary situation of the records of the chigger mites' occurrence, their taxonomic complexity, and the lack of information about their participation in the BSF epidemiology, were the main reasons that led to the present study proposition. So, the mites deposited in the collections of the Instituto Butantan (IBSP), Museu de Zoologia of USP (MZUSP) and FIOCRUZ (CAVAIS-IOC), were identified. Also, those obtained from rodents and marsupials collected in some localities of the state of São Paulo and Paraná were identified and investigated for the presence of Rickettsia spp. In total, the species Arisocerus hertigi, Eutrombicula n. sp., Kymocta brasiliensis, Quadraseta azulae, Quadraseta brasiliensis, Quadraseta mackenziei, Quadraseta mirandae, and Trombewingia bakeri, were identified. Besides of the new specie of Eutrombicula sp. n., the mites E. alfreddugesi and E. butantanensis were found to be distinct species. The species Q. azulae, Q. mackenziei, and Q. mirandae, are highlighted for the first time in the country. Except for Q. brasiliensis in M. americana, all other hosts are new records for the species of examined mites, as well as all locaties are also new occurences. Thus, the number of chigger mite species in Brazil increased to 59. The mites investigated to Rickettsia were also preserved in slides, as voucher. However, in the analyzed specimens, the bacteria could not be detected.

Taxonomy and ecology of parasitic chigger mites (Acari: Trombiculidae) on small mammals in South Africa

Malan, Karlien 03 1900 (has links)
Thesis (MSc)--Stellenbosch University, 2015. / ENGLISH ABSTRACT: Within South Africa (SA) parasites have received variable attention with limited research conducted on mites within the family Trombiculidae. They are regarded as temporary parasites with only the larval stage or “chigger” being parasitic. The present study investigated the diversity, ecology and distribution of chiggers associated with small mammal hosts (rodents and insectivores) across SA, with a focus on the Cape Floristic Region (CFR). The study supports the existence of seasonal occurrence of chiggers in a temperate region. Chiggers that occurred on a generalist rodent host were most prevalent during the warm dry months of the year as opposed to wet cold months. Total counts conducted on the bodies of several co-occurring rodent species in the CFR recorded a diverse assemblage of chigger species. The findings support previous studies in that chiggers are host generalist, though there does appear to be a preference for the most abundant host species, Rhabdomys pumilio, in the biotype. Host species were parasitized by multiple chigger species of which Leptotrombidium muridium was the most abundant species. The study recorded and described three new chigger species (Austracarus n. sp., Microtrombicula n. sp. and Schöngastiella n. sp.). Chigger abundances were found to be higher on reproductively active as opposed to non-active hosts. Twelve chigger species were recorded across SA and the individual species showed variation in extent of their geographic range. On-host distribution of chigger species recorded a preference for the tail area of the host, which was shared by the three most abundant chigger species. This pattern may explain the higher co-occurrence of chigger species than expected by chance that was recorded on R. pumilio. It is evident that chiggers of small mammals are a diverse group that vary spatially and temporary across the landscape. / AFRIKAANSE OPSOMMING: Die verskeie parasiet taksa wat in Suid Afrika (SA) voorkom het ongelyke aandag ontvang tydens parasitologie studies tot dusver. Parasitismo de ácaros (Acari: trombiculidae) sobre Liolaemus tenuis en un bosque maulino fragmentado

Rubio Carrasco, André Victor January 2007 (has links)
Memoria para optar al Título Profesional de Médico Veterinario / La fragmentación de bosques es el proceso mediante el cual una extensión continua de hábitat es dividida en fragmentos o parches que quedan separados por un tipo de hábitat distinto al original. Este proceso reduce la cantidad y calidad de hábitat del bosque remanente y aumenta el aislamiento de estos y de las poblaciones que los habitan. La fragmentación puede producir cambios abióticos, principalmente en los bordes de los fragmentos como un aumento de la temperatura y la luminosidad, mientras que la humedad tiende a disminuir. Estos cambios pueden producir cambios bióticos directos e indirectos, este último, modificando las intensidades de las interacciones ecológicas, como el parasitismo. En esta memoria se comparó el ectoparasitismo de ácaros Trombiculidae sobre Lioalemus tenuis habitantes de un bosque continuo y fragmentos de bosque Maulino tanto en centros como en los bordes de estos ambientes. La hipótesis propuesta consistía que en los fragmentos, tanto la prevalencia como la intensidad de infestación de estos ácaros sería menor que en el bosque continuo. La prevalencia de ácaros no varió en los distintos ambientes, pero la intensidad de infestación es significativamente menor en los bordes de los fragmentos en comparación a los centros y bordes del bosque continuo y centro de los fragmentos. Los ambientes de bordes presentan un microclima más caluroso y seco, lo que afectaría la sobrevida de estos ácaros ya que estos prefieren ambientes con temperaturas moderadas, altas humedades y baja luminosidad, por lo que los bordes serían ambientes con características más inhóspitas para estos ácaros. El parasitismo no presentó diferencias en el grado de infestación por ácaros entre sexos de los hospederos, además el grado de infestación de estos ácaros presentó una correlación positiva con el tamaño y peso de los hospederos, por lo que este parasitismo no afectaría la condición física de L. tenuis
